Silicato(2-), esafluoro-, diidrogeno, con il numero CAS 16961-83-4, è un composto chimico caratterizzato dalla sua struttura silicatica combinata con gruppi esafluoro. Questo composto presenta tipicamente un anione silicato che porta una carica di -2, indicando che può partecipare a varie reazioni chimiche, in particolare nella chimica di coordinazione. La presenza di gruppi esafluoro suggerisce un alto grado di fluorurazione, il che può migliorare la stabilità e la reattività del composto, in particolare in presenza di solventi polari. Il diidrogeno indica che il composto può interagire con ioni di idrogeno, influenzando potenzialmente la sua acidità e basicità. La combinazione unica di gruppi silicatati e fluorurati può conferire proprietà fisiche distintive, come solubilità e reattività, rendendolo di interesse in varie applicazioni, tra cui la scienza dei materiali e la catalisi. In generale, le caratteristiche di questo composto sono definite dalla sua composizione strutturale, carica e dall'influenza del fluoro sul suo comportamento chimico.

CAS:Hexafluorosilicic acid is commonly used as a source of fluoride. It is converted to a variety of useful hexafluorosilicate salts. It is also used as an electrolyte in the Betts electrolytic process for refining lead. It is an important organic reagent for cleaving Si-O bonds of silyl ethers. Further, it is used as wood a preservation agent and also used in surface modification of calcium carbonate.
